25/59
Home / Long Jack Medicine /

Long Jack Medicine 497

Long_Jack_Medicine_497.jpg Long Jack Medicine 484MedicinesLong Jack Medicine 501Long Jack Medicine 484MedicinesLong Jack Medicine 501Long Jack Medicine 484MedicinesLong Jack Medicine 501Long Jack Medicine 484MedicinesLong Jack Medicine 501Long Jack Medicine 484MedicinesLong Jack Medicine 501Long Jack Medicine 484MedicinesLong Jack Medicine 501Long Jack Medicine 484MedicinesLong Jack Medicine 501